Skip to content

v3.0-patch.4

Compare
Choose a tag to compare
@jwrober jwrober released this 31 Mar 19:41
· 15 commits to stable since this release

Freeciv21 v3.0.-patch.4

Welcome to Freeciv21 stable v3.0-patch.4 release notes page. This page will give the specific commits between v3.0-patch.4 and our third patch version.

NOTE: This release should be the last of the 3.0 series as we are close to releasing v3.1 to stable.

Changes Between v3.0-patch.3 and v3.0-patch.4

  • CI/CD - Release.yaml update -- 8e57c04 4769dc4 0504d51
  • Fix release.yaml to properly run when needed -- 15209a9
  • Remove "client" from the app name on Windows and in AppStream metadata -- 3b3153b f38a9fd
  • Fix use-after-free in do_attack -- b00a371
  • Unset client.conn.playing on disconnect -- 0b437c3
  • Fix an alloc-dealloc mismatch in tile links handling -- e6d5e3c
  • Fix borders for large tilesets -- d53bae7
  • Fix drawing darkness sprites -- 8316edf
  • Update to node.js v20 actions based on deprecation warning -- bcbef42
  • Fix the macOS CI build -- 1e6a9a2
  • Remove the 32-bit Windows Package -- c9667c3

NOTE: Community members wishing to download the source code. You will notice that there are two sets of source code in the assets section below. One set will have a label of "Source Code (zip)" and "Source Code (tar.gz)" and the other set will be a tar.gz and zip file with the name of the tagged release and a file size shown. Please download and use the files with the name of the tagged release and file size shown. The other two will not compile properly.